Selecting Local Security: A Guide to Choosing the Right Fit
Securing your premises is paramount, and choosing the right security personnel can make a substantial difference. When considering local security services, it's crucial to carefully evaluate various factors to ensure you find the perfect fit for your needs. Start by specifying your security demands. Consider the type of property, potential threats, and desired level of safety.
Next, investigate different local security companies. Check their standing through online reviews, industry organizations, and recommendations. Look for agencies that are licensed, insured, and employ experienced personnel. Don't hesitate to request their education protocols to ensure they meet your expectations.
During the evaluation process, schedule interviews with potential security companies. Inquire about their experience, communication methods, and commitment to providing exceptional service.
Finally, remember that a good security company will be honest about their fees and binding agreements. Confirm you understand the terms and conditions before making a choice.
Essential Skills of a Professional Security Guard
A professional security guard plays a crucial role in guaranteeing the safety and security of individuals. To be successful in this challenging profession, a security guard must possess a wide set of skills.
Top on this list is effective communication. Guards need to precisely convey instructions, relay incidents, and interact with the public in a courteous manner.
Moreover, a security guard must be observant to their surroundings. They need to identify potential threats, supervise activity, and address situations promptly.
Self-defense skills are also necessary for a security guard. They should be certified in hand-to-hand combat techniques to control potentially aggressive situations.
Finally, a professional security guard must possess honesty. They should be trustworthy, loyal to their duties, and adhere to the law at all times.
